Hidden " review by Alfred Hickling

Lowry, SalfordThe Re:Play festival, mounted each year by the Library theatre, takes the legwork out of trawling the fringe by gathering the best of Manchester's alternative talent in one place. This year it has unearthed a true gem, Hidden, a two-hander written and performed by Laura Lindsay and Peter Carruthers.
